Are naturalism and realism the same thing?

Are naturalism and realism the same thing? While Realism and Naturalism are two separate literary movements, they are closely linked and sometimes used interchangeably. This is because both movements portray life as it is. Realism sought to represent real life whereas naturalism sought to represent life in a more scientific, almost clinical manner than realism. […]

How do I change the swipe setting on my iPad?

How do I change the swipe setting on my iPad? Go to Settings > Accessibility > Touch > Touch Accommodations. to adjust the duration (the default is 0.10 seconds). Does fungi grow in moist places?

Does fungi grow in moist places? Fungi obtain food by decomposing anything that is organic in nature. Fungi live everywhere. They grow best in warm, moist places. What kind of environment does fungus like? They colonize most habitats on earth, preferring dark, moist conditions. They can thrive in seemingly-hostile environments, such as the tundra. What are 4 types of settlement?

What are 4 types of settlement? Urban settlements can equally be graded into four, according to size. These are towns, cities, conurbations and megapolis. Is the FUBU brand still around?

Is the FUBU brand still around? In 2010, FUBU relaunched its collection in the U.S., re-branding itself as FB Legacy.
